• • <br /> <br />• <br />Minutes, Regular Meeting <br />La Porte Planning & Zoning Commission <br />March 7, 1985, Page 2 <br />Mr. Terrell Tolar spoke as a representative of the Glen <br />Tolar Company and stated that this request was being made to <br />accommodate the establishment of a daycare facility namely, <br />"Happy Tots Daycare". Mr. Tolar stated that if this <br />facility was not built, that an alternate plan had been <br />established to extend onto Russell French's strip center. <br />Mr. Tolar introduced Ms. Terry Silar of the Happy Tots <br />Daycare facility. <br />Member Graves asked if Mr. Tolar had any idea of what <br />businesses would be opened in the strip center if the <br />daycare facility was not established. Mr. Tolar stated that <br />at this time, there were no tennants for the facility. <br />Member Blackwell asked if there was an earnest money <br />contract with "Happy Tots". Mr. Tolar stated that there was <br />indeed an earnest money contract and that he would be happy <br />to present a copy of it at the public hearing on this <br />subject. <br />• <br />Member Graves asked if there was a tentative starting date <br />for this project. Mr. Tolar responded that there was not an <br />effective date but would like to get started as soon as <br />possible. <br />There being no furtherfdiscussion on this item, Chairman <br />Latimer asked for a motion from the Commission to schedule <br />this item for a public hearing to be held April 4, 1985. <br />Motion was made by Bobby Blackwell to schedule this item for <br />public hearing on April 4, 1985. Second by Charlie Doug <br />Boyle. The motion carried, 4 ayes and 0 nays. <br />Ayes: Latimer, Blackwell, Graves, Boyle <br />Nays: None <br />4. The Commission considered the request of Mrs. M.D. Collette <br />of Lufkin, Texas, to rezone Block 7, Lots 111 and 112, <br />Spenwick Place, from temporary "R-1" residential to "C" <br />commercial. <br />Mrs. Collette was not in attendance of the meeting to <br />present her request for this rezoning. Mrs. Collette had <br />discussed this matter with City Secretary Cherie Black who <br />explained current Planning & Zoning policy regarding <br />rezonings.
